The Cuarteto Casals is a string quartet that holds residency at l'Auditori in Barcelona, Spain. Formed in 1997 at the well respected music conservatory Escuela Superior de Música Reina Sofía in Madrid, the group managed to win acclaim in 2000 when it won the prestigious London International String Competition. Comprised of Violinists Vera Martinez Mehner and Abel Tomas, Viola player Jonathan Brown and Cellist Arnau Tomas, Cuarteto Casals has toured internationally and played at some of the more iconic music venues including Wigmore Hall, Carnegie Hall and Cite de la Musique, in addition to maintaining residency at the Barcelona conservatory.
